Student Loan Debt
While almost two-thirds of students nationwide take out loans to pay for college, the percentage may be quite different for the school you plan on attending. At Fitchburg State, approximately 59% of students took out student loans averaging $7,405 a year. That adds up to $29,620 over four years for those students.

Geographic Diversity
Massachusetts students aren't the only ones who study at Fitchburg State University. At this time, 16 states are represented by the student population at the school.
Over 28 countries are represented at Fitchburg State. The most popular countries sending students to the school are India, China, and Germany.
